SW Guilford 16
High Point Andrews 1

Dominate pitching by Bo Rein, Davis Inman and Cal Sutphin (they allowed 0 earned runs) to go with some good early hitting got the Cowboys to 3-1 in the Conference. Matt Rutledge looked good on the hill for the Red Raiders but the Cowboys hit him hard early. Ethan Ogburn had a rope to cf, Bo Rein did also, Will Kellam had a double with 2 rbi’s and another rope that he hit right to the right fielder, Cal Sutphin had two hits and 3 rbi’s. Davis Inman had a single and an rbi. Seth Blair and a run scoring single, and Elliot Slack had a single to left that scored two.

Big showdown at Glenn on Thursday at 7 for Southwest, a win for the Cowboys will put them atop the conference at the half way point, a loss and Glenn will be up two games on the Cowboys with only 5 conference games remaining.

NW Guilford 6
East Forsyth 0

Stephen Mekita picks up his 4th win in the 5-hit, complete game shutout. Corey McKinney’s two home runs and Alex Swim’s two doubles pace the Viking offense. NW moves to 6-0, 2-0 in the Metro 4A.

Ragsdale 13
SE Guilford 1
six innings

Ragsdale scored three in the first inning and never looked back as they scored 7 in the sixth inning to win the shortened game. Mike Whited had a walk off grand slam to end the game. Great hit for Mike who played a great game at SS but often gets DHed for.

Nick McBride pitched five innings for his fourth win. One hit, two walks, a hit batter (who actually struck out on the HBP ) and four (or five) strikeouts.
David Coffey pitched a 1 2 3 sixth. Trey Gilmore started and took the loss for SEG.

McBride helped himself at the plate tonight going 2-2 with a HR and four RBIs. Had a two run single in the first and a two run HR in the third. DEsean Anderson was 2-3, two RBIs. Joe Bright was 2-4 with a DB and two RBIs and, Kyle Brandenburg was 1-2 with a walk and 3 runs scored and of course Whited with the grand slam was 1-1 with four RBIs.

Ragsdale is now 10-1, 4-1 on the season. Next game @ home Friday against SW Randolph

Western Guilford 6
Dudley 5

WP:Mark Leake
Save:Casey Jones
LP:Tevin Neal
******Strong outings by both starting pitchers, the Hornets’ Mark Leake and Dudley’s Tevin Neal. For WG, two runs in the first, two in the fourth and two in the fifth. For Dudley it was two in second, two more in the 4th and one run in the 7th. The game was WG 2-0, then tied at 2-2 in the second, then WG up 4-2 in the 4th and then tied again in the bottom of the 4th at four and WG moved back on top 6-4 in fifth and Dudley closed the gap to 6-5 in the bottom of the 7th with a run scored during a run-down where the runner from third scored while the man on first got taken out on the way to second for out number two.

Great game all the way around and a tough road win but a big conference win for Western.

Dudley will play host to Trinity on Thursday.

Grimsley 12
High Point Central 5

W:Logan Dunn
L:Justin Lassiter
*****A 2-1 game with HPC out in front until the fifth when Grimsley caught fire and grabbed a huge road win in High Point for the Whirlies second win of the year and both have come in Metro 4-A action. Grimsley (2-7) overall and (2-1) Metro.*****

Northern Guilford 5
Western Alamance 1

WP:George Carter
George Carter went 4 and a third innings and then Bradley Burchette came on and went an inning and a-third and Jeremy Campbell closed it out on the hill in the bottom of the 7th.

DC Arendas had two hits(HR) for the NG Nighthawks and Devin Harrington also got a couple of key hits for Northern. Northern now (9-2) and (6-1) conference with Bartlett Yancey coming to NG on Friday.
